If you use an accurate clock source, > > Work and Set values should be similiar (I have Set Value 1024, Work value 1023, > > and I've used Nateks E1 SDH Mux with High-Stability Stratum oscillator when > > calibrating). See http://bs11-abis.gnumonks.org/trac/wiki/isdnsync > > The observed difference of "Work Value 1104" and "Set Value 1082" should > be no problem. From my measurements a difference of about 100 of those > values means about 0.1 ppm. And 0.1 ppm is good enough that most phones > should see the BS-11 and the offical networks. > > I guess there is some other problem, I would also check if bs11_config > shows that the TRX is loaded.
